  Cheeseburger Quesadillas A fun mash-up of a juicy cheeseburger and a crispy, cheesy quesadilla. Servings: 4 Prep time: 10 minutes Cook time: 15 minutes Ingredients 1 lb (450 g) ground beef 1 small onion, finely diced 2 cloves garlic, minced 1 tsp salt ½ tsp black pepper 1 tsp Worcestershire sauce 1 tbsp ketchup 1 tsp yellow mustard (optional) 2 cups shredded cheddar or Colby Jack cheese 4 large flour tortillas 2 tbsp butter or oil Optional toppings/fillings: Dill pickle slices, chopped Diced tomatoes Shredded lettuce (add after cooking) Cooked bacon bits Sliced jalapeños Burger Sauce (Optional but Recommended) Mix together: ¼ cup mayonnaise 1 tbsp ketchup 1 tbsp chopped pickles or pickle relish 1 tsp yellow mustard ½ tsp garlic powder ½ tsp paprika Instructions Cook the beef: Heat a skillet over medium-high heat.
